Aphrodite's Island is a bold new account of the European discovery of Tahiti, the Pacific island of mythic status that has figured so powerfully in European imaginings about sexuality, the exotic, and the nobility or bestiality of savages.” In this groundbreaking book, Anne Salmond takes readers to the center of the shared history to furnish rich insights into Tahitian perceptions of the visitors while illuminating the full extent of European fascination with Tahiti. As she discerns the impact and meaning of the European effect on the islands, she demonstrates how, during the early contact period, the mythologies of Europe and Tahiti intersected and became entwined. Drawing on Tahitian oral histories, European manuscripts and artworks, collections of Tahitian artifacts, and illustrated with contemporary sketches, paintings, and engravings from the voyages, Aphrodite's Island provides a vivid account of the Europeans' Tahitian adventures. At the same time, the book's compelling insights into Tahitian life significantly change the way we view the history of this small island during a period when it became a crossroads for Europe.

About the Author
Anne Salmond is Distinguished Professor of Maori Studies and Anthropology at the University of Auckland, New Zealand. Among her books are Two Worlds: First Meetings between Maori and Europeans 1642-1772 and The Trial of the Cannibal Dog: Captain Cook in the South Seas.

The premise for this book is quite interesting: it presents a continuous history of Tahiti during the period following first European contact, with a lot of information on local customs, politics, and events that were missed or misunderstood by the Europeans. In reading the journals of the explorers, you only get the European view of things, which was very much influenced by European traditions of myth and political thought. Here you get the Polynesian viewpoint as well. I think Salmond did a lot of research here and generally conveyed things accurately, as far as I'm familiar with the original sources myself.
Some parts of the book are very heavy going because of all the Tahitian names are hard to keep straight, but my big complaint is that the text badly needs editing. There's a lot of repetitiveness in the text that is just sloppiness (mentioning the same trivial factoid 3 times in as many pages, or twice in the same paragraph). And is it really correct by Spanish naming conventions to refer to Jos� de And�a y Varela as "y Varela"? I also thought that some chapters could have been really tightened up and made more readable by making a point and citing relevant incidents, rather than page after page of wandering chronological narrative.
